Output 8ec51ac33a31d8905109491a9d725b7c590a06c17fdd26d24e53ddd75f818a4c:1
- value
- 402751
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83bd7a87af77756fa9b18921cdc8c380893b11d6 OP_EQUAL
- address
- 3DhbRsykCeRfgDo26PrgG9uQNFaWPjr9bS
- transaction
- 8ec51ac33a31d8905109491a9d725b7c590a06c17fdd26d24e53ddd75f818a4c
- confirmations
- 407740
- spent
- true